aboutsummaryrefslogtreecommitdiffstats
path: root/swarm/storage
diff options
context:
space:
mode:
authorferhat elmas <elmas.ferhat@gmail.com>2017-11-11 01:06:45 +0800
committerPéter Szilágyi <peterke@gmail.com>2017-11-11 01:06:45 +0800
commit86f6568f6618945b19057553ec32690d723da982 (patch)
treeea7d9f92f3bcf5af22be1edfdbb302b5a5161f14 /swarm/storage
parent3ee86a57f328530707974288e9db87b7c05283f9 (diff)
downloaddexon-86f6568f6618945b19057553ec32690d723da982.tar
dexon-86f6568f6618945b19057553ec32690d723da982.tar.gz
dexon-86f6568f6618945b19057553ec32690d723da982.tar.bz2
dexon-86f6568f6618945b19057553ec32690d723da982.tar.lz
dexon-86f6568f6618945b19057553ec32690d723da982.tar.xz
dexon-86f6568f6618945b19057553ec32690d723da982.tar.zst
dexon-86f6568f6618945b19057553ec32690d723da982.zip
build: enable unconvert linter (#15456)
* build: enable unconvert linter - fixes #15453 - update code base for failing cases * cmd/puppeth: replace syscall.Stdin with os.Stdin.Fd() for unconvert linter
Diffstat (limited to 'swarm/storage')
-rw-r--r--swarm/storage/chunker.go4
-rw-r--r--swarm/storage/memstore.go2
-rw-r--r--swarm/storage/pyramid.go4
3 files changed, 5 insertions, 5 deletions
diff --git a/swarm/storage/chunker.go b/swarm/storage/chunker.go
index 8c0d62cbe..98cd6e75e 100644
--- a/swarm/storage/chunker.go
+++ b/swarm/storage/chunker.go
@@ -205,9 +205,9 @@ func (self *TreeChunker) split(depth int, treeSize int64, key Key, data io.Reade
}
// dept > 0
// intermediate chunk containing child nodes hashes
- branchCnt := int64((size + treeSize - 1) / treeSize)
+ branchCnt := (size + treeSize - 1) / treeSize
- var chunk []byte = make([]byte, branchCnt*self.hashSize+8)
+ var chunk = make([]byte, branchCnt*self.hashSize+8)
var pos, i int64
binary.LittleEndian.PutUint64(chunk[0:8], uint64(size))
diff --git a/swarm/storage/memstore.go b/swarm/storage/memstore.go
index 155dd0088..3cb25ac62 100644
--- a/swarm/storage/memstore.go
+++ b/swarm/storage/memstore.go
@@ -78,7 +78,7 @@ type memTree struct {
func newMemTree(b uint, parent *memTree, pidx uint) (node *memTree) {
node = new(memTree)
node.bits = b
- node.width = 1 << uint(b)
+ node.width = 1 << b
node.subtree = make([]*memTree, node.width)
node.access = make([]uint64, node.width-1)
node.parent = parent
diff --git a/swarm/storage/pyramid.go b/swarm/storage/pyramid.go
index 42b83583d..5de385dcb 100644
--- a/swarm/storage/pyramid.go
+++ b/swarm/storage/pyramid.go
@@ -327,7 +327,7 @@ func (self *PyramidChunker) loadTree(chunkLevel [][]*TreeEntry, key Key, chunkC
// Add the root chunk entry
branchCount := int64(len(chunk.SData)-8) / self.hashSize
newEntry := &TreeEntry{
- level: int(depth - 1),
+ level: depth - 1,
branchCount: branchCount,
subtreeSize: uint64(chunk.Size),
chunk: chunk.SData,
@@ -352,7 +352,7 @@ func (self *PyramidChunker) loadTree(chunkLevel [][]*TreeEntry, key Key, chunkC
}
bewBranchCount := int64(len(newChunk.SData)-8) / self.hashSize
newEntry := &TreeEntry{
- level: int(lvl - 1),
+ level: lvl - 1,
branchCount: bewBranchCount,
subtreeSize: uint64(newChunk.Size),
chunk: newChunk.SData,